Why Live in Colesville

Colesville, located 6 miles north of Washington, is a suburban community known for its spacious homes and generous lot sizes, making it a popular choice for families moving out of starter homes. The neighborhood features a mix of Colonial Revivals, split-levels, and ranch-style homes, with some townhouses available. Colesville is characterized by its thick tree canopy and numerous streams, which contribute to the area's wooded appearance but also necessitate flood insurance for some properties.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y the 95-acre Martin Luther King Jr. Recreational Park, which includes tennis courts, soccer fields, and a pool with a lazy river, as well as the extensive trail systems along the Northwest Branch Anacostia River and Paint Branch stream. Colesville is part of the highly rated Montgomery County Public Schools, which offers robust Outdoor Environmental Education Programs. For commuting, residents have access to U.S. Route 29, Maryland Route 200, and the Glenmont Metro station, providing routes to Washington and Baltimore. Colesville Center serves as the local hub for groceries and dining, with a mix of chain and locally owned restaurants. The Montgomery County Department of Police serves Colesville, with property- and violent-crime rates lower than state averages in 2023.
